What is An Introduction to the NIST PDES Toolkit?
An Introduction to the NIST PDES Toolkit is a comprehensive guide that outlines the functionalities and applications of the PDES (Product Data Exchange using STEP) toolkit developed by the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ST). It aims to facilitate the standardization and interoperability of product data for manufacturing.
